Q1. Do you work now, even though you have kids?

A1. No, I do not work now.

Q2. Have you ever worked when you had kids?

A2. Yes, I have 2 children and I worked when I only had my first child. But after having my second child, I quit my job.

Q3. What was your job and did you like it?

A3. I used to be a nutritionist at a company and I really liked my job. It was the job I had dreamt for since I was young and it was what I majored at my university.

Q4. What was the main reason you quit?

A4. Even though I liked my jobs, children were more important to me. I managed to combine work and family when I only had my first child, but it wasn't easy after having my second child. Taking care of two young kids and at the same time working was quite impossible. Also, I felt that I should stay at home and spend more time with my kids when they were young.

Q5. How was your day when you were a working mother?

A5. I was really busy those days. First, I woke up very early to prepare and eat breakfast with my family. And after I helped my husband to go to work, I spent time with my child. I had time in the morning hours since I could go to work late compared to my husband. So after spending some time with my daughter, I went to work after driving my child to kindergarten. And when I came home at the evening I cleaned the house after eating supper with my family.

Q6. How could you keep up?

A6. Because I enjoyed my job. Even though it was little bit exhausting to combine family and job, it was fun to continue my career.

Q7. Don't you regret quitting your job?

A7. No, I don't. I rather think that I might have regretted if I hadn't quit my job. Because I spent great times with my kids and made good memories by staying with them. Also, it was good that I could take care of them when they were young like educating them about manners.
